Unable to get lic. 2013 wrkgrp new install

On a new install of 2013 WG, I can not get the lic to work. the server seems to be fine and the lic manager is reporting it is running and working.

what about firewall did you unblock these ports:

The FLEXlm® based version uses the following ports:

  • TCP ports 2080 (for the adskflex vendor daemon)
  • TCP ports 27000 to 27009 (for the lmgrd master daemon)

Excellent.  Your issue is actually an IPv6 local loopback problem.  Pinging itself is returning ::1 instead of the 192.168.1.118.  Preferrably, it should pingback with a localhost of 127.0.0.1. 

 

You can fix this with my IPv6 solution by making a small modification to your hosts file. 

 

Once complete, PING by hostname again and you should come back with 127.0.0.1 if done correctly.

 

Your hosts file entry should look like this:

 

127.0.0.1 localhost     JCF64-ENG     JCF64-ENG.PDC.DOMAIN.NET

#::1 localhost
